The Oregon Department of Human Services (DHS)/ Administrative Services/Office of Information Services (OIS) is seeking exceptional candidates to be considered for the Self-Sufficiency Modernization Development Manager/PEMD located in Salem. This full-time position is responsible for the management of the technical custom development activity for the Self-Sufficiency Modernization Program.
SCOPE OF THE POSITION
The Self-Sufficiency Modernization Program was established to enable improved delivery of human services to Oregon citizens in need. The SSM Program will provide online access to services and benefits processing and improve caseworker effectiveness, through a series of case management systems improvements.
The Sufficiency Modernization Development Manager is responsible for the systems architecture including platform selection, development frameworks and libraries, integration methods and development tool selection as well as the consistent application of these architectural solutions.
The major duties include:
Supervision of the development and database staff including defining roles, assignments, setting performance objectives and monitoring performance.
Responsible for program level planning, project planning and tracking, estimating and capacity planning, resource allocation and infrastructure planning.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S: Six years of supervision, staff-technical, or professional-level work experience related to Information Systems. This experience must have included at least two years of program/project leader responsibility which included responsibility for one or more of the following:
* Development of program rules and policies,
* Long- and short-range goals and plans,
* Program evaluation, or
* Budget preparation/management.
A Bachelor's degree or equivalent course work (144 quarter or 96 semester hours) in a field related to management, such as Business or Public Administration, or a field related to the program of the employing agency, may be substituted for up to three years of the required experience, but will not substitute for the two years of specialized experience.
